i'll second the denon dl-110. absolutely transformed the sound of my planar3 which had the original elys cartridge.
if you have one of the older decks you will need a spacer to lift the arm up and a deeper locking nut (£25). the lock nut will also be slightly too big for the arm cut-out so a bit of gentle filing will be necessary - best to remove the platter and spindle and cover the hole with tape to prevent saw dust entering (and don't loose the bearing that will probably drop out!)
not that much trouble really but well worth the effort.
